Crafting Storybooks: A Literary Adventure

As a fundamental aspect of childhood, storytelling is a cherished tradition that children love to participate in. One way to inspire magical journeys in storytelling is through the creation of personalized storybooks. To begin, encourage children to either write their own stories or reinterpret classic tales. Equip them with art materials such as paper, colorful markers, and fun stickers to illustrate their narratives. To add a modern touch, incorporate multimedia elements by capturing their artwork via photographs and organizing them into a digital book utilizing user-friendly software or online tools. By combining classic storytelling with digital elements, children can bring their tales to life in an engaging and interactive format.

Stop Motion Animation: Lights, Camera, Action!

Discover the fascinating world of stop motion animation and foster your child’s innate creativity. This engaging DIY project merges the art of storytelling with technological skills, as your little director creates a storyboard, designs characters, and constructs sets using common household materials. With a simple stop motion app and a smartphone or tablet, they can expertly animate their inanimate creations by capturing a sequence of images and blending them into a seamless animation. This undertaking not only nurtures their imagination but also sharpens their digital literacy and problem-solving abilities. Podcasting: Amplifying Young Voices

Podcasting has become a trendy activity, and kids can get in on the excitement as well! Inspire your child to explore their interests and enhance their communication abilities by helping them create their own podcast. Give them a microphone and recording equipment, and walk them through the steps of brainstorming, scripting, and recording engaging episodes. With podcasting, children can express their ideas, boost their self-esteem and improve their speech skills. By publishing their work on platforms such as YouTube or SoundCloud, they can showcase their creativity and reach a larger audience.

Digital Art Exhibitions: Showcasing Young Talent

If your child has a passion for art, hosting a digital exhibition can be an exciting opportunity to showcase their creations to a global audience. To help them curate their artwork, you can guide them in taking high-quality photos and creating an online gallery/portfolio using website builders or specialized platforms. It’s important to provide an informative and detailed description of each piece, and encourage visitors to share their feedback in the form of comments. Through digital exhibitions, budding artists not only gain exposure to a broader audience but also get the chance to connect with art enthusiasts and potentially collaborate with like-minded creatives. Science Experiment Videos: Inspiring Future Scientists

Merge learning with fun by inspiring your child to produce science experiment videos. Whether it’s basic chemical reactions or advanced physics demonstrations, these videos present an exciting opportunity to acquire knowledge and share it with others. Guide your young scientist in organizing the experiments, capturing the footage, and clarifying the scientific concepts involved. Once uploaded to video-sharing platforms like YouTube, their creations can inspire fellow learners and enhance the treasure trove of educational content accessible online.
